How Long Can a Cow Lie Down Before It Dies: Causes, Risks, and Timelines

Why Cows Must Rise Regularly

A cow that cannot stand is in serious physiological jeopardy. When healthy, a cow spends many hours each day lying down to rest and ruminate, but it must return to a standing position several times to avoid life-threatening complications. Prolonged recumbency compresses muscles, nerves, and blood vessels, leading to muscle damage, nerve injury, poor circulation, and organ dysfunction. If not corrected, these problems can cascade into shock, organ failure, and death. This article explains how long a cow can lie down before it dies, the key risks, and what to do when a cow cannot rise.

Typical Time Limits for Recumbency Without Rising

For an otherwise healthy cow that is bright, alert, and free from injury or metabolic disease, brief periods of rest lying down are normal. Problems arise when a cow remains recumbent for many consecutive hours without successfully rising. In practice, a cow that cannot stand for more than approximately 4 to 6 hours faces substantially increased risk of complications such as muscle damage, nerve compression, and circulatory problems. The exact time before severe outcomes including death can depend on body condition, prior health, and how quickly complications develop.

Major Risks of Prolonged Lying

Muscle Damage and Rhabdomyolysis

Extended pressure on muscles, especially heavy weight-bearing muscles, can cause muscle cell breakdown (rhabdomyolysis). This releases muscle proteins into the blood, straining the kidneys and potentially leading to kidney injury or failure if severe and prolonged.

Nerve Compression and Paralysis

Prolonged weight on the hips, pelvis, and legs can compress peripheral nerves. This may first cause weakness or loss of sensation and, in extended cases, lead to permanent nerve damage and paralysis of the limbs.

Circulatory Problems and Shock

Pressure on blood vessels reduces blood return to the heart and impedes perfusion to vital organs. Reduced cardiac output and poor tissue oxygenation can lead to shock, a life-threatening state that contributes rapidly to mortality.

Pressure Sores and Secondary Infections

Long-term recumbency can create pressure sores (ulcers) over bony prominences, which may become infected. In severe cases, infections can spread systemically, further complicating recovery.

Digestive and Metabolic Complications
  • Reduced gut motility can contribute to bloating, constipation, and discomfort.
  • Metabolic disturbances such as acid-base imbalances may worsen when the cow cannot move and circulate blood effectively.
  • Stress and inflammation increase the likelihood of secondary infections and poorer outcomes.

When Is a Cow at Highest Immediate Risk?

The risk of death rises sharply when recumbency is prolonged and the cow cannot stand unaided. Key high-risk scenarios include severe trauma (such as pelvic or limb fractures), advanced mastitis with systemic illness, certain toxic or metabolic disorders, late-stage calving paralysis (neuropathy), and cows with very poor body condition. In these situations, complications such as kidney failure, severe sepsis, or irreversible organ damage can develop within hours to a few days without intervention.

Early Warning Signs to Watch For

Recognizing early signs that a cow is struggling to rise can allow timely intervention. Important indicators include:

  • Repeated unsuccessful attempts to stand or a noticeable reluctance to lie down.
  • Unusual vocalizations or signs of pain when attempting to rise.
  • Abnormal posture, trembling, or weakness while trying to stand.
  • Reduced or absent urine and manure production, suggesting systemic compromise.
  • Changes in mentation, such as depression, disorientation, or extreme lethargy.

What to Do If a Cow Cannot Stand

If you find a cow that cannot rise, act promptly. First ensure your own safety; approach calmly and assess for obvious injury or severe illness. Provide deep, soft bedding to reduce pressure on muscles and nerves, and offer clean water and accessible feed if the cow is alert and able to swallow safely. Early veterinary assessment is critical so underlying causes such as metabolic disease, infection, or fracture can be diagnosed and treated. Your vet may use anti-inflammatories, calcium or magnesium supplements, nerve support, slinging or assisted standing, and other therapies tailored to the cause and duration of recumbency.

Prevention and Management Strategies

Preventing prolonged recumbency starts with good stockmanship and regular monitoring. Ensure cows have comfortable, non-slippery flooring, adequate space, and appropriate nutrition to maintain strong muscles and bones. Early detection of diseases such as mastitis, ketosis, and milk fever improves outcomes and reduces the time a cow remains down. For cows that are recumbent, frequent turning and limb repositioning can reduce pressure damage, and physical support (such as sand mats, mattresses, or slings) can improve comfort and circulation while the cow recovers.

Conclusion: Time Is Critical

Although a healthy cow can lie down for many hours as part of normal rest, it must stand multiple times each day. When a cow cannot rise, the risk of serious complications increases notably after about 4 to 6 hours, and death can occur within hours to several days depending on the cause and how quickly treatment begins. Monitoring, early intervention, and prompt veterinary care are essential to reduce mortality and improve recovery chances.
